Lego and Smyths Toys roll out family‑focused FIFA World Cup 2026 fan activities in Europe

Lego is setting up a free, alcohol‑free Fan Zone at Paris’s Parc de la Villette from 13 June to 19 July 2026. The 1,800 m² site will feature a giant screen for match broadcasts, hands‑on building workshops for children aged six and up, a 4‑metre‑high replica of the World Cup trophy and a 3‑metre‑square diorama made from more than 400,000 bricks, plus food trucks and accessible facilities.
